A. The primary flight controls consist of 10 movable surfaces for the three control axes:
(1)
Roll control - Inboard and outboard ailerons,
two surfaces attached to each wing
(2)
Pitch control - Inboard and outboard elevators, two surfaces attached to each horizontal stabilizer
(3)
Directional (Yaw) control - Upper and lower rudder, two surfaces attached to vertical stabilizer
B. The secondary flight controls consist of 46 movable surfaces for four functions:
(1)
Lift and drag device augmenting roll control - Flight and ground spoilers, six surfaces on each wing
(2)
High lift device for takeoff, approach, and landing - Leading edge flaps, 14 surfaces on each wing; trailing edge flaps, two surfaces attached to each wing
(3)
Pitch trim device augmenting pitch control - horizontal stabilizer, one surface each side
C. All primary flight control surfaces are moved by hydraulic power control packages. Mechanical and hydraulic devices are used to provide normal control system feel. The power control packages are controlled by movement of mechanical linkage as a result of:
(1)
Conventional manual flight controls consist of control columns, control wheels, cables and quadrants, etc.
(2)
Actuators and power control packages responding to either manual or autopilot input signals.
D. Each primary flight control surface is moved by two or more power control packages. Each power control package is powered by only one hydraulic system; this provides each primary flight control surface with dual or triple path control. In the event of single hydraulic system or power control package failure, control of the airplane is preserved.
E. Autopilot power control packages and servos operate similarly except when electrically engaged, the input command is electrical rather than mechanical. Position feedback signal from the power control packages and servos neutralizes the input command signal from the autopilot (flight control) computer when the control surface reaches new position.
